摘要
The European pre-Operational dataLInk Applications (EOLIA) project was initiated to demonstrate the benefits of datalink operations to Air Traffic Control (ATC) operations in domestic airspace. At the beginning of the development cycle, Human Factors (HF) advice was sought, resulting in an initial assessment of benefits, statement of user requirements and suggested Human-Machine Interface (HMI). The implementation of the datalink system was thereafter led by software engineers, and their solutions were tested through three small-scale simulations. With each simulation, the system design incorporated new user comments, the result of which being a system that more closely matched the users' method of operations and provided tangible, not predicted, benefits to the Air Traffic Controller and aircraft. This paper reports the three-year process of gathering user requirements, developing a prototype system, and testing it through three simulations.
